(bottle) Clear, ruby colour with a medium-sized, slightly tanned foamy head. Sweet toast-malty nose with a touch of molasses, dried berry fruity and alcohol. Sweet flavour, full bodied and soft on carbon. Solid, slightly toasted malty and molassy taste with a distinctive berry fruity note combined with shades of caramel; sweet malty finish with a somewhat warming but also well-hidden alcoholic touch. Nice Doppelbock (19.06.08).
